#ifndef _LOGGER_H
#define _LOGGER_H
#include <SDL/SDL_stdinc.h>
#include <time.h>
/* Logging levels */
typedef enum LogLevel {
LOGGER_TERSE = 1,
LOGGER_VERBOSE
} Level;
//! Default logging level
#define LOGGER_DEFAULT_LEVEL LOGGER_TERSE
//! Contains information for the logger
typedef struct LoggerData {
//! If enabled logger will write to stdout instead of file
int stdoutEnabled;
//!< Name and directory of the log file (ie. logs/runner-seed.log)
char *filename;
//!< Logging level of the logger (such as VERBOSE)
Level level;
//!< Some custom data that a logger needs
char *custom;
} LoggerData;
/*!
* Typedefs for function pointers that implement the generic
* logging interface. See the headers of implementations (plain_logger.h or
* xml_logger.h) for more information.
*/
typedef void (*RunStartedFp)(int parameterCount, char *runnerParameters[], char *runSeed, time_t eventTime, LoggerData *data);
typedef void (*RunEndedFp)(int testCount, int suiteCount, int testPassCount, int testFailCount,
int testSkippedCount, time_t endTime, double totalRuntime);
typedef void (*SuiteStartedFp)(const char *suiteName, time_t eventTime);
typedef void (*SuiteEndedFp)(int testsPassed, int testsFailed, int testsSkipped,
time_t endTime, double totalRuntime);
typedef void (*TestStartedFp)(const char *testName, const char *suiteName,
const char *testDescription, Uint64 execKey, time_t startTime);
typedef void (*TestEndedFp)(const char *testName, const char *suiteName, int testResult,
time_t endTime, double totalRuntime);
typedef void (*AssertFp)(const char *assertName, int assertResult,
const char *assertMessage, time_t eventTime);
typedef void (*AssertWithValuesFp)(const char *assertName, int assertResult,
const char *assertMessage, int actualValue, int expected,
time_t eventTime);
typedef void (*AssertSummaryFp)(int numAsserts, int numAssertsFailed,
int numAssertsPass, time_t eventTime);
typedef void (*LogFp)(time_t eventTime, char *fmt, ...);
/*! Function pointers to actual logging function implementations */
extern RunStartedFp RunStarted;
extern RunEndedFp RunEnded;
extern SuiteStartedFp SuiteStarted;
extern SuiteEndedFp SuiteEnded;
extern TestStartedFp TestStarted;
extern TestEndedFp TestEnded;
extern AssertFp Assert;
extern AssertWithValuesFp AssertWithValues;
extern AssertSummaryFp AssertSummary;
extern LogFp Log;
#endif
